Damp. Something is damp when it has some liquid water in it or on it but it is not really wet. "He used the towel once and now it is damp." He started to wash the towel in the sink. Now it is totally wet and I cannot use it." Humid. There is water vapour in the air. "In the tropics, it is hot and humid. You feel it when you walk around."

Hi Valeria. When it comes to the weather “damp” means wet - сырая, and “humid” means hot and damp, makes you sweat a lot - когда высокая влажность. Autumn in Moscow is usually chilly and damp with rain and drizzle, but the summer is hot and humid.
